Meaning:
Hybrid and full electric marine propulsion refers to the use of hybrid or electric systems to power marine vessels. Hybrid systems typically combine an internal combustion engine with an electric motor, while full electric systems rely solely on electric power. These systems offer a number of benefits over traditional diesel engines, including reduced emissions, lower fuel consumption, and improved efficiency.

Market Drivers:
- Increasing demand for energy-efficient and environmentally friendly propulsion systems: As concerns about climate change and environmental impact continue to grow, there is increasing demand for propulsion systems that produce fewer emissions and are more energy efficient. Hybrid and electric propulsion systems are well-positioned to meet this demand.
- Advancements in technology: Improvements in battery technology and electric motors have made hybrid and electric propulsion systems more viable and cost-effective. This has led to increased adoption of these systems in the marine industry.
- Need for reduced operating costs: Hybrid and electric propulsion systems can be more cost-effective over the long term than traditional diesel engines, as they require less maintenance and have lower fuel costs.
Market Restraints:
- High initial costs: Hybrid and electric propulsion systems can have higher upfront costs than traditional diesel engines, which can be a barrier to adoption for some buyers.
- Limited range and speed: Electric propulsion systems may have limited range and speed compared to traditional diesel engines, which can be a limitation for certain applications.

Key Industry Developments:
- In 2020, ABB Ltd. announced the launch of its new Azipod electric propulsion system, which is designed to improve the efficiency and performance of marine vessels.
- In 2021, Wรคrtsilรค Corporation announced that it had been awarded a contract to supply hybrid propulsion systems for two new RoPax ferries, which will operate on the English Channel.
